Health Considerations to Note

While training lays a strong foundation for a Pomeranian’s behavior and social skills, it is equally important to be aware of the various health considerations that can impact their well-being throughout their lives.

Common health issues include dental problems, patellar luxation, and heart disease.

Implementing preventative measures, such as regular vet check-ups and proper nutrition, is essential to ensure a long, happy life for your furry companion.
